WHAT IS THE NCT?

The National Childbirth Trust (NCT) was set up in 1956 by a group of mothers. Forty plus years on it is now an internationally recognised organisation with a Head Office in London and over 350 branches covering most of the UK.

The NCT's special interest is preparation for childbirth and education for parenthood and wants all parents to have an experience of pregnancy, birth and early parenthood that enriches their lives and gives them confidence in being a parent. The local NCT branches offer support and friendship on a local level whilst on a national level funded by over 40,000 members the NCT continues to campaign on behalf of parents to get the best from the maternity services provided and is represented on almost all NHS Maternity Liaison Committees and other consultative bodies.

The NCT has been at the forefront in every improvement in maternity care in Britain for the last 40 years and it is largely due to the NCT that today it is possible for fathers to be present at the birth of their children. The NCT leads the campaign to halt the rise in unnecessary caesarean births and seeks to make sure that every woman has a midwife she gets to know & trust.

Our services do not replace the medical care that you receive from your GP, Midwife and Health Visitor - merely complements their service by providing additional information and support on a more informal basis, based on our own practical experience as parents. We also call on the expertise of trained NCT workers who are available to give information and support on many common problems of pregnancy and early parenthood.
